Citations

12 citations on record

Every regulation cited on a CCLD inspection of this facility, sourced from the public record. Each row links to the visit’s inspector narrative.

What does Type A vs Type B mean?

Type A. Serious citation. Imminent or substantial risk to children. The regulator requires corrective action immediately and may impose a civil penalty.

Type B. Lower-severity citation. Corrective action required, no imminent risk. The regulator monitors compliance on the next visit.

2026

  • 87608(a)(5)(B)Type A

    Based on observation & record review, the licensee did not comply with the section cited above which poses an immediate health, safety or personal rights risk to persons in care.

  • 87633(b)Type B

    Facility must keep complete hospice care plan on file

    Based on observation, interview, & record review, the licensee did not comply with the section cited above which poses/posed a potential health, safety or personal rights risk to persons in care. LPA did not observe a current hospice care plan for R3 on file.

  • 87202(a)Type B

    Maintain fire clearance before retaining specified persons

    Based on observation, the licensee did not comply with the section cited above which poses/posed a potential health, safety or personal rights risk to persons in care. LPA observed 3 of the 4 smoke detectors tested not fully functioning.

  • Provide resident hot water for personal care

    Based on observation, the licensee did not comply with the section cited above which poses an immediate health, safety or personal rights risk to persons in care. LPA observed water temperature in kitchen 135.1 degrees Fahrenheit & common bathroom 131.9 degrees Fahrenheit.

  • 87308(c)Type B

    Based on observation & interview, the licensee did not comply with the section cited above which poses/posed a potential health, safety or personal rights risk to persons in care. Licensee stated additional blankets for the facility are being stores in R2's master bedroom.

  • 87309(a)Type A

    Ensure hazardous items are locked and not unattended

    Based on observation, the licensee did not comply with the section cited above which poses an immediate health, safety or personal rights risk to persons in care. Cabinet under the sink was unlocked with key left in lock, cleaning solutions & disinfectants were left in unlocked cabinet. These items were accessible to residents.

  • 87309(f)Type A

    Based on observation & record review, the licensee did not comply with the section cited which poses an immediate health, safety or personal rights risk to persons in care. R1 & R3 are at risk for personal hygiene items being accessible. LPA observed hygiene products accessible in R1 & R3's bedrooms, in common bathroom, and in R2's bathroom.

  • Maintain records of centrally stored medication dosages

    Based on observation, interview, & record review, the licensee did not comply with the section cited above which poses an immediate health, safety or personal rights risk to persons in care. R2 MAR shows PM medication Trazadone 50 mg was given, when it is supposed to be given at bed time. R1’s medication Quetiapine Fumarate 25 MG was not logged on the Centrally Stored Medication Log.

  • Store centrally held medications in locked secure place

    Based on observation, the licensee did not comply with the section cited above which poses an immediate health, safety or personal rights risk to persons in care. LPA observed medication cabinets were not locked and key was left in lock of the cabinet. Medication refills were left on a cabinet left of the refrigerator.

2025

  • Maintain records of centrally stored medication dosages

    Based on observation, interview, record review, the licensee did not comply with the section cited above in 2 out of 8 medications for 1 resident, D3 1000 1 tab by mouth daily has not been signed off since 1/19/25 on MARS andLisinopril 20 mg take 1 tab by mouth twice daily. Label reads take 1 tab by mouth once a day. Label needs to be updated and match MARS and Centrally Stored Medication Record which poses an immediate health, safety or personal rights risk to persons in care.

2024

  • Label and preserve medicine compliance standards

    Based on record review, the licensee did not comply with the section cited above when 1 out of 4 residents had altered medication labels, which poses a potential health, safety or personal rights risk to persons in care.

  • Arrange appropriate medical and dental care

    Based on record review, the licensee did not comply with the section cited above when 3 out of 4 residents did not have a needs and services/care plan of care which poses a potential health, safety or personal rights risk to persons in care.

Is Jasmine Garden Residential Care Ii licensed in California?

Yes, Jasmine Garden Residential Care Ii is currently licensed in California. It has been licensed since 2014.

How many citations does Jasmine Garden Residential Care Ii have?

Jasmine Garden Residential Care Ii has 12 citations on record: 7 Type A (more serious) and 5 Type B citations. It has received 6 visits (5 inspections, 1 other visit).

When was Jasmine Garden Residential Care Ii last inspected?

Jasmine Garden Residential Care Ii was last inspected on March 7, 2026 (about 3 months ago). California inspects licensed assisted living facilities (RCFEs) on a periodic basis or following a complaint.

What type of assisted living facility is Jasmine Garden Residential Care Ii?

Jasmine Garden Residential Care Ii is a Residential Care Facility for the Elderly (RCFE), which is a licensed assisted living facility serving older adults with a licensed capacity of 6 residents. It is located in Bakersfield, Kern County, California.

How does Jasmine Garden Residential Care Ii compare to other assisted living facilities in Kern County?

Jasmine Garden Residential Care Ii has 12 citations. The county average is 7.0 citations per facility. There are 149 assisted living facilities in Kern County.

Does Jasmine Garden Residential Care Ii have any serious violations?

Jasmine Garden Residential Care Ii has 7 Type A citations on record. Type A citations indicate conditions that pose an immediate health or safety risk to residents. Review the inspection timeline above for details on each citation.
